Comparison of assessment tools in acute upper gastrointestinal bleeding: which one for which decision
CONCLUSIONS: At admission, GBS and ABC scores identify low-risk patients suitable for outpatient management, while PNED and ABC scores identify high-risk patients. During hospitalization, the PNED score should be used to re-assess the mortality risk if a modification of clinical status occurs.PMID:34534036 | DOI:10.1080/00365521.2021.1976268
